Homemade Black Squid Ink Pasta Recipe for a Halloween Treat
Photo by Erich Boenzli
Making your own pasta is easier than you think. Halloween is right around the corner, so I decided to add a little Halloween and make Squid Ink Pasta.
2-2/3 c 00 flour
3 large eggs
1 Tbsp salt
.25 oz cuttlefish ink
12 large shrimp ( peeled and deveined )
8 sea scallops
2 medium tomatoes ( chopped )
3 cloves garlic ( chopped )
1/4 c extra-virgin olive oil
1/4 c white wine
1 c pasta cooking liquid
1/2 Tbsp hot pepper flakes
1 Tbsp freshly squeezed lemon juice
1/2 c Italian flat leaf parsley ( chopped )
Salt and pepper

Paella is a traditional Spanish rice dish from the city of Valencia. It is one of the best-known dishes in Spanish cuisine. Paella got its name from the wide, shallow traditional pan used to cook the dish. There are so many paella versions from the traditional to black paella, however, this recipe is about adding some deep flavor with beef stock and a few ounces of beef to add a depth of flavor.
1 tbsp Olive oil
1 ounce onion
1 tbsp hot smoked paprika
1 tsp dried thyme
10 ounces rice
3 tbsp dry white wine
14 ounces canned tomatoes
32 fluid ounces beef stock
1 tsp saffron threads
1 tsp tomato puree
4 ounces mussels
3 ounces shrimp
2 ounces squid
3 ounces Chorizo
3 ounces beef tenderloin
1 lemon
1 ounce flat-leaf parsley
